About Richard Denham

Richard Denham is an Associate Director at Arup with extensive experience in managing transportation projects and overseeing structural and civil engineering projects.

Current Role at Arup

Richard Denham is currently the Associate Director at Arup, a position he has held for a significant amount of time. Operating from Cardiff, he is responsible for a range of duties including overseeing structural and civil engineering projects related to residential buildings and educational facilities. In his role, he demonstrates extensive expertise in managing transportation projects, particularly in the aviation and underground railway sectors.

Career Background

Richard Denham began his career at Arup as a Senior Engineer in London, United Kingdom, where he worked from 1981 to 1987. Following this, he transitioned to the role of Associate Director, remaining with Arup and providing his expertise from Cardiff. During his time at Arup, he has amassed considerable experience in handling various transportation and infrastructure projects.

Educational Background

Richard Denham graduated from the University of Bristol with a Bachelor of Science (BSc) in Civil Engineering, completing his studies in 1981. Prior to that, he achieved his Secondary Education from Burford School, where he studied from 1974 to 1978.
